Blue Bell Inn - Embleton (Northumberland)
55.49643, -1.63231The 4-star Blue Bell Inn Embleton, situated 25 minutes on foot from Dunstanburgh Castle, offers a play area and a golf course.
Location
Located within a 300-metre distance of Embleton Tower, the inn lies 3.9 km from shopping venues such as Shoreline Cafe & Shop. Also, Saint Mary the Virgin is 3.2 km from this Embleton property. Northumberland Coast AONB is 4 km from the hotel.
For those travelling from afar, Newcastle airport is 59 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
Modern amenities in the allergy-friendly rooms include high-speed internet and a flat-screen TV with satellite channels along with tea and coffee making equipment. Also, they feature carpeted flooring. Bathrooms come with a separate toilet and a shower, along with hairdryers and bath sheets.
Eat & Drink
The Blue Bell Inn Embleton offers breakfast in the restaurant.
Leisure & Business
If you like an active lifestyle, windsurfing, hiking, and horseback riding are available on site.
